1. Choose a Striking Dining Table
The dining table serves as the centerpiece of any dining room, making it essential to choose a striking piece that captures attention. Consider tables crafted from rich woods like walnut or oak, glass tops for a contemporary flair, or high-quality metals for a modern touch. For example, a round mahogany table can create intimacy, while a long, rectangular table made of tempered glass is perfect for large gatherings.
Couple the dining table with luxurious table settings, such as handcrafted ceramic plates or polished stainless steel cutlery, to enhance the elegance of your dining area. According to surveys, homes with unique focal points can increase perceived value by up to 10%.

3. Layer Your Lighting
Lighting is key to creating the right mood in your dining room. Opt for a statement chandelier or a bold pendant light above the dining table to infuse luxury. Pair this with wall sconces for ambient lighting and dimmers to adjust brightness as needed. Studies show that warm lighting can increase the time guests spend at the table by 25%.
When selecting light fixtures, consider warmer color temperatures to cultivate a welcoming atmosphere, perfect for family meals or dinner parties.
4. Incorporate A Rug
An elegant area rug can define your dining space and add warmth to the room. Ensure the rug is large enough to accommodate the dining table and chairs, allowing chairs to slide in and out easily without losing balance. A quality rug, preferably made from durable fibers, can withstand foot traffic and spills, making it ideal for entertaining.
Patterns such as geometric designs can add a contemporary touch, while neutral tones can act as a sophisticated backdrop for your decor.

9. Incorporate Mirrors
Mirrors can enhance the appearance of space by adding depth and light. For smaller dining rooms, a large mirror can create the illusion of a bigger area, while a grouping of smaller mirrors can produce an eye-catching gallery wall effect. Research shows that well-placed mirrors can enhance overall light levels by about 20%.
When paired with elegant frames, mirrors contribute to a luxurious atmosphere, elevating the overall decor.
